This characterful accommodation is situated on the outskirts of Rothbury and sleeps up to six people in three bedrooms. The Steadings is a characterful accommodation resting a few miles away from Rothbury. It houses three bedrooms, comprising of two doubles and a twin, together sleeping up to six people. On the first-floor there is a bathroom with a bath, separate walk-in shower, basin and WC, as well as a ground-floor cloakroom. Completing the interior is an open-plan living room with kitchen, dining area and sitting area, as well as a utility. Outside, there is a private garden area with furniture and off-road parking for three cars. The Steadings is a wonderful base for exploring the rural location. Amenities: Oil central heating and wall-hung electric fire . Washing machine, tumble dryer, electric oven, gas hob, fridge/freezer, dishwasher, microwave, wall-hung TV with Netflix and WiFi. Fuel and power inc. in rent. Bed linen and towels inc. in rent. High chair, travel cot and stairgate available. Off-road parking for three cars and bike storage. Private garden with table and chairs. One well-behaved pet welcome. Sorry, no smoking allowed. Pub within 2.7 miles, shop within 2.7 miles. Region: Northumberland is a heady combination of fishing villages, market towns, sandy beaches, magnificent castles and historic Hadrian’s Wall, tied together by beautiful countryside and abundant wildlife Town: The capital of Coquetdale, Rothbury lies on the north bank of the famous salmon and trout river, the Coquet, and is dominated by the heather clad Simonside Hills. It is an attractive, small market town and its proximity to Northumberland’s National Park ensures excellent local walking. Stone houses, typical of the region, line the town’s steep main streets and there is a good range of shops on offer. With a golf course, public tennis courts and cycle hire close by and a variety of great houses and gardens to explore, including Cragside, Alnwick Castle (home of the Duke of Northumberland), Wallington Hall and a host of famous castles, this great location has plenty to offer. Hadrian’s Wall, Kielder Reservoir and Forest and the sandy beaches and dunes of the coast are also within easy driving distance.
